Warning Signs You Need Shower Leak Water Removal in Troy, OH
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and compromise your home’s integrity. Our team is here to help you identify and fix the issue before it becomes a bigger problem.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A persistent musty smell is a clear indication of a shower leak. If you notice a strong, unpleasant odor coming from your bathroom, it’s time to investigate and fix the issue.
Water Stains on the Ceiling or Floor
Water stains on your ceiling or floor are a sign of a leak. If you notice discoloration or warping of the materials,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per is a common sign of moisture damage. If you notice this in your bathroom, it’s crucial to investigate and fix the issue.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ring is a clear indication of water damage. If you notice this in your bathroom, it’s time to call our team and fix the issue.
Visible Water Damage or Mineral Deposits
Visible water damage or mineral deposits on walls, ceilings, or floors are a sign of a shower leak. If you notice this, it’s essential to address the issue immediately.
Increased Water Bills
An increase in your water bills can be a sign of a hidden leak. If you notice a sudden spike in your water consumption, it’s time to investigate and fix the issue.
Shower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| You notice a small leak under the showerhead. | Yes | No | You can fix it yourself with a simple replacement. |
| You find a large pool of water on the floor. | No | Yes | The situation is too complex and needs specialized equipment. |
| You notice a musty smell coming from the bathroom. | No | Yes | The smell shows hidden moisture damage that needs professional attention. |
| You see water stains on the ceiling. | No | Yes | The stains show water damage that needs professional repair. |
| You hear a gurgling sound coming from the pipes. | No | Yes | The sound shows a potential leak that needs to be addressed quickly. |
